Nikolai Shumov (born 16 February 1994 in Moscow) is a Russian-born Belarusian cyclist, who most recently rode for UCI Continental team .[2]
In 2018 Shumov was involved in a suspected race-fixing incident in the Grand Prix of Minsk.[3]
